Welcome to the Software and Systems Engineering (SSE) web page.
The activities of the SSE Group are currently organized in three laboratories (Lab. Dependable Systems, Lab. Data Management, and Lab. Distributed and Parallel Systems) with a natural overlap among the research activities of each lab.
Research on dependability is mainly focused on experimental dependability evaluation, using software fault injection as core enabling technology. Dependability and security benchmarking in large database and web based systems is also an important focus of the research of the SSE Group on dependability.
Component based software development issues, namely experimental risk assessment and component reutilization techniques, and software verification and validation are another set of research topics of the group.
The SSE Group is also highly involved in research on management in heterogeneous parallel and distributed environments, with emphasis on performance and quality of service, dependable grids, and autonomic computing. Partitioning techniques for data warehouse distribution in large clusters of simple machines and complex event processing (CEP) systems are two recent research topics.
A close cooperation with the DEI/CISUC spin-off companies is another key priority for the group, especially in what concerns to spin-off companies that have been created by researchers or former researchers from the Group, such as Critical Software and Wit Software. |
